What we learned this week:
Reading: We read “The No-Tech Day of Play” and discussed what activities kids could do instead of using technology. They came up with a lot of fun ideas like play tag, play a board game, play with toys, and draw. We identified the characters and setting of the story using details from the text and illustrations. Students also learned how to synthesize information by combining important details and original thinking to create new understanding.
Writing: Students sketched the beginning, middle, and end of their personal narratives. Then they wrote a sentence (or more) to describe their important events.
Math: We are wrapping up our addition unit. Students practiced listening to an addition number story, drawing a picture and writing an equation to solve the problem.
High Frequency Words: This week we learned short u words: run, under, up, must.
